Output 96bb1053306735fbc4da15aeb21c1e499961496e32f318e7ef11826a048380d6:121

value
58122
script pubkey
OP_0 OP_PUSHBYTES_32 78ddf51ff56d3e381f70005ae9167d4c5e524cb9a9a8d553922048ed0077eb68
address
bc1q0rwl28l4d5lrs8msqpdwj9naf309yn9e4x5d25ujypyw6qrhad5qqtugzl
transaction
96bb1053306735fbc4da15aeb21c1e499961496e32f318e7ef11826a048380d6